The 7.4k papers published in Journal of Nanoparticle Research in the last decades have received a total of 173.5k indexed citations. Papers published in Journal of Nanoparticle Research usually cover Materials Chemistry (4.2k papers), Biomedical Engineering (1.8k papers) and Electrical and Electronic Engineering (1.7k papers) specifically the topics of Nanoparticles: synthesis and applications (797 papers), Gold and Silver Nanoparticles Synthesis and Applications (746 papers) and Quantum Dots Synthesis And Properties (663 papers). The most active scholars publishing in Journal of Nanoparticle Research are Mihail C. Roco, David Y.H. Pui, H. Fißan, Jing Wang and Pratim Biswas.
